Roots in a Large Family Tradition
Epps' comfort with a bustling household stems from his own upbringing. His grandmother raised an impressive eleven children, while his mother managed a household of nine—eight sons and one daughter. This familial pattern of expansive households clearly influenced Epps' own path, though fate added a twist: where his mother was surrounded by boys, Epps has been blessed with six daughters and only one son. He once humorously reflected on this reversal, telling PEOPLE magazine, "My mother cried every day. A woman can't control a little boy that much. You think they can, but it's like dealing with a little man. I think the gene pool switched up. I had all the girls that she wanted!" This self-deprecating humor captures Epps' approach to fatherhood—filled with laughter, adaptability, and profound love for his children exactly as they are.
The Foundation: Bria and Makayla
Epps' fatherhood journey began on May 9, 1993, with the birth of his firstborn, Bria Epps. Now in her early thirties, Bria has not only maintained a close relationship with her father but has also made him a grandfather with the arrival of her daughter, Skylar. Their bond was particularly visible when Bria supported Epps during his high school graduation in 2016—a milestone achievement for the comedian who had left school early to pursue his career. For his 50th birthday, Bria shared a since-deleted Instagram tribute that read, "Happy 50th Birthday to the coolest dad a girl can have! I love you for all that you are! I'm so proud to be your daughter." She continues to be a fixture at her father's performances, often bringing friends along. In 2022, Epps proudly posted backstage photos from a Georgia show, writing, "My beautiful daughter @briaepps and crew came out to support the comedy show."
Six years after Bria's arrival, Makayla Epps was born on August 4, 1999. Now an adult, Makayla has carved her own path while remaining connected to her father's world. She joined Epps and Bria at the January 2016 premiere of "Fifty Shades of Black" in Los Angeles, where the father-daughter trio made a striking impression in coordinated all-black attire that perfectly suited the event's theme. Epps has consistently celebrated Makayla's milestones publicly, posting for her 19th birthday in 2018: "Happy birthday to my beautiful smart and talented daughter, man time flies! Happy birthday and love you!!" These public displays of affection demonstrate Epps' commitment to being present and vocal in his children's lives, regardless of their age.
The McCain Years: Three More Daughters
Epps' marriage to Mechelle McCain brought three additional daughters into the family. Moriah Epps, born February 23, 2005, represents the first child from this union. McCain has been particularly vocal about her pride in Moriah, posting for her 16th birthday in 2021, "Happy Sweet 16 Birthday Moriah!!! To my first born. You have grown up so fast. I love the young lady you are becoming." This motherly tribute highlights the co-parenting dynamic that Epps and McCain have maintained since their 2017 separation.
The year 2007 proved particularly momentous for the Epps-McCain family with the arrival of two daughters. Madison Epps was born first, expanding the family once again. Later that same year, River Epps made her entrance, giving the household two infants within months of each other. While Madison and River have maintained lower public profiles than their older sisters, they remain integral parts of Epps' life. The comedian has been careful to balance their privacy with his public persona, sharing glimpses of family life while protecting their childhood experiences from excessive media attention.
A New Beginning with Kyra Epps
Following his divorce from McCain, Epps found love with Kyra Epps, whom he married in 2019. This new chapter brought not only marital happiness but also two more children, further blending the family tapestry. In March 2020, as the world grappled with the onset of the pandemic, the couple welcomed Indiana Epps, Epps' sixth daughter. Her arrival during such an uncertain time seemed to anchor the newlyweds, providing joy amidst global chaos.
The Epps family story reached a delightful climax in 2021 with the birth of Mike Epps Jr., the comedian's first and only son. After nearly thirty years of raising daughters, the arrival of his namesake represented a new and exciting dynamic for Epps. While still a toddler, Mike Jr. has already become a central figure in his father's social media presence, with Epps sharing the joys and challenges of raising a boy after so many girls.
